What to Expect From a Private ADHD Assessment

iampsychiatry-logo-wide.pngIt is essential to know what to expect if you are considering an ADHD assessment. The test will involve a 45-90 minute discussion with a psychologist or psychiatrist. This will include a discussion about whether or not you'd like to think about taking medication.

The psychiatrist will speak through the symptoms and the effects you are experiencing on your life. They will request that you bring a trusted friend or family member.

The NHS is currently undergoing reform, which includes changes to how they offer mental health services. Some individuals prefer to get an independent ADHD assessment. If you are unsure of the best option for you, speak to your GP. They may refer you to an expert to conduct an assessment.

You will receive a thorough written report from your psychiatrist after your appointment. The report will contain information about your family history and your psychiatric history. The psychiatrist will also test your psychiatric issues for other conditions, such as depression and anxiety. This is important, as these disorders often hide ADHD symptoms.

After your ADHD assessment, your psychiatrist will discuss the treatment options with you. They'll be able to prescribe medication, if required under a shared care agreement with your GP. You'll save money because you won't be charged the full NHS prescription fee. The psychiatrist will also be able suggest additional therapy and support services, including a mentor and training in study skills.

During an ADHD assessment You will be asked about your behavior and habits. You will be asked questions about your responses to situations and family history. Being honest in answering the questions will help you reach your goal. The assessment will usually take up to 1 hour and it may be beneficial to bring a relative or friend with you, especially if they can remember your behavior as when you were a child. The assessment will be carried out by a psychiatrist who has been certified to assess adults suffering from ADHD.

Your doctor will inform you of the results of your test. They will inform you whether they believe that you have ADHD and if they believe medication would be appropriate for you. If they don't believe that you fit the criteria for ADHD They will explain why. It could be that they did not gather enough information, or they have identified another cause that can explain your traits (symptoms) better.
